With a playoff game on the line, Willow Canyon rose to the challenge on Tuesday. They blew past the Mountain Pointe Pride 3-0.
Willow Canyon was especially dominant in the first set.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-12, 25-18, 25-16.
Willow Canyon was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 16 aces.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now served at least seven aces in three consecutive games.
Willow Canyon's victory was their fourth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 23-15. As for Mountain Pointe, they have traveled a rocky road recently having lost seven of their last eight contests, which put a noticeable dent in their 10-23 record this season.
Willow Canyon will square off against Canyon View at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Canyon View will roll in looking for their 11th straight win, something Willow Canyon surely won't give up without a fight. Mountain Pointe does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
